How much do evening remote editorial assistant j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for evening remote editorial assistant in the United States is $50,294.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$42,000.00 and $52,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What remote jobs can I do in the evening?

An Evening Remote Editorial Assistant role involves editing, proofreading, and content management tasks that can often be performed during evening hours. Many remote jobs in writing, editing, customer support, and data entry offer flexible schedules suitable for evening work, especially if they require only a computer and internet connection. These positions often prioritize deadlines and quality over specific working hours, making evening shifts feasible for qualified candidates.

What is the difference between Evening Remote Editorial Assistant vs Remote Content Coordinator?

AspectEvening Remote Editorial AssistantRemote Content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ree in English, Journalism, or related fieldUsually requires a bachelor's degree, often in Communications or Marketing
Work EnvironmentRemote, flexible hours, often evenings or weekendsRemote, regular hours, focused on content planning and management
Industry UsageCommon in publishing, media, and educational organizationsCommon in marketing, media, and corporate communications

The Evening Remote Editorial Assistant primarily supports editorial tasks during evening hours, focusing on editing, proofreading, and content preparation. In contrast, the Remote Content Coordinator manages content strategies, schedules, and coordination across teams. Both roles are remote and require strong communication skills, but they differ in scope and focus.

As an Editorial QA Specialist, you will support the Editorial function for our portfolio of training and educational products, working with a cross-functional team of LMS Admins, eLearning Developers, Product Managers, and more, to complete day-to-dayeditorial and quality assurancetasks and functions on deadline.

Ideal candidates bring a minimum of two years of editorial and quality assurance experience for Educational, Training, or Certification products. Position requires thorough knowledge of Chicago Manual of Style, and ability to follow style guides and standards, including ADA and WCAG accessibility standards.

Responsibilities

  • Assist the Editorial Manager to accomplish National Restaurant Association goals.
  • Ensure consistency, accuracy, and clarity in the application of the Association's editorial style, standards, and brand positioningacross all content.
  • Perform copyediting and proofreading-including editing for grammar, spelling, and sentence mechanics-fortextbooks, online learning materials, and ancillaries.
  • Ensure productsmaintainan appropriateand consistent reading level.
  • Manage oversight of testing processes, methodologies, and protocols; responsible for alignment with testing industry standards.
  • Work with eLearning developers, LMS Admins, product managers, and other stakeholders to understand product requirements and determine whether those requirements are met.
  • Perform quality assurance testing of digital products, including online courses and eBooks, in a variety of learning platforms.
  • Document issues, verify fixes, and seek resolution of concerns with stakeholders, as needed.
  • Coordinate with external testers, as needed.
  • Provide considerate and constructive feedback in a timely manner.

                  Requirements

                  • Bachelor's degree in Instructional Design, Communications, English, Rhetoric, or Journalism required.
                  • Minimum of two years of editorial and quality assurance experience required.
                  • Style guide expert, experienced with Chicago Manual of Style and house style guides.
                  • Familiarity with ADA and WCAG accessibility standards.
                  • Experience with course authoring tools (Articulate 360 preferred) and Learning Management Systems.
                  • Ability to use Mac, PC, Android phones, and iOS phones for functionality testing.
                  • Experience with screen readers, such as JAWS and NVDA, a plus.
                  • Highly adaptable, flexible, and comfortable working under tight deadlines and in fluid work environment.
                  • Strong interpersonal, conflict management, and diplomacy skills.
                  • Highly effective time management, organizational, multi-tasking, and priority-setting skills.
                  • Strong proficiency with Adobe Acrobat and Microsoft Office, including Word, PowerPoint, Outlook, Excel, and comfortable learning other technology platforms as needed.
                  • Excellent written, verbal, and communication skills.
